LPMP / BDDLinks
An integer linear program solver using a Lagrange decomposition into binary decision diagrams. Lagrange multipliers are updated through dual block coordinate ascent.
☆60Updated last year
Alternatives and similar repositories for BDD
Users that are interested in BDD are comparing it to the libraries listed below
Sorting:
- Parallel Presolve for Integer and Linear Optimization☆74Updated 2 weeks ago
- The Machine Learning Optimizer☆105Updated 2 years ago
- ☆22Updated 3 years ago
- Mathematical Modeling for Optimization and Machine Learning☆156Updated 11 months ago
- Generators for linear programming instances with controllable difficulty and solution properties.☆15Updated 4 years ago
- Parallel Presolve for Integer and Linear Optimization☆40Updated 4 years ago
- Machine Learning for Combinatorial Optimization - NeurIPS'21 competition☆137Updated 3 years ago
- Sequential object-oriented simPlex☆70Updated last week
- Code for solving LP on GPU using first-order methods☆218Updated 2 months ago
- Feasibility Pump Collection☆14Updated 2 years ago
- Source code for the Paper: CombOptNet: Fit the Right NP-Hard Problem by Learning Integer Programming Constraints}☆72Updated 3 years ago
- A standalone local search solver for general integer linear programming☆16Updated last year
- Hybrid Models for Learning to Branch (NeurIPS 2020)☆49Updated 4 years ago
- Experimental first-order solvers for linear and quadratic programming.☆119Updated last year
- Nutmeg – a MIP and CP branch-and-check solver☆26Updated 2 years ago
- An open-source parallel optimization solver for structured mixed-integer programming☆87Updated 2 years ago
- Visualizations of Mittelmann benchmarks☆59Updated last week
- Hypergraph Neural Network-Based Combinatorial Optimization☆89Updated 10 months ago
- A standalone local search solver for general mixed integer programming☆24Updated last month
- DC3: A Learning Method for Optimization with Hard Constraints☆161Updated 3 years ago
- C++ metaheuristics modeler/solver for general integer optimization problems.☆50Updated 2 weeks ago
- GPU-based first-order solver for linear programming.☆86Updated 6 months ago
- A solver for mixed-integer nonlinear optimization problems☆125Updated 2 weeks ago
- Maximum independent sets and vertex covers of large sparse graphs.☆78Updated last month
- Framework for solving discrete optimization problems using a combination of Mixed-Integer Linear Programming (MIP) and Machine Learning (…☆174Updated last month
- JAX + Flax implementation of "Combinatorial Optimization with Physics-Inspired Graph Neural Networks" by Schuetz et al.☆58Updated 2 years ago
- Combinatorial optimization layers for machine learning pipelines☆126Updated this week
- Code repo for ICML'23 Searching Large Neighborhoods for Integer Linear Programs with Contrastive Learning☆43Updated 2 years ago
- Discrete Optimization is a python library to ease the definition and re-use of discrete optimization problems and solvers.☆65Updated 2 weeks ago
- A Library of Optimization Problem Libraries☆49Updated 3 years ago